A closing thing to consider fears if the effective consequences of PEA are actually mediated or alternatively mitigated by its hydrolysis solution, palmitic acid. Absolutely, palmitic acid is not really without the need of biological consequences, together with an power to have an affect on Toll-like receptor signalling linked to macrophage activation in response to lipopolysaccharide [88]. Palmitic acid can inhibit PPAR-α transactivation [89], albeit using a reduced potency than PEA. On the other hand, if palmitic acid was chargeable for the results of PEA, then a blockade of PEA Palmitoylethanolamide hydrolysis could well be expected to reduce the noticed steps of PEA.
